Disinhibited

Exhibiting reduced restraint or a lack of inhibition in behavior and speech, often resulting from emotional distress, brain injury, or other conditions.

Depressant

A class of drugs that reduce neural activity and slow down the functions of the body.

Hallucinogenic

Substances that cause alterations in perception, mood, consciousness, and thought, often inducing visions or experiences that seem real but are not.

Opiate Receptors

Specialized proteins located in the brain, spinal cord, and gastrointestinal tract that interact with opiate drugs and endogenous opioids to reduce pain and induce feelings of pleasure.
